ACCIDENTS NEWS
- ➤ A 41-year-old worker from Grosse Pointe Park became unconscious after touching a live power line while operating a bucket truck near 16 Mile in Sterling Heights yesterday — first responders removed him from the lift, started CPR, and transported him to a local hospital in critical condition. ECONOMY NEWS
- ➤ Gas prices in Michigan increased 18 cents since last week, with drivers paying $3.30 per gallon for regular unleaded—metro Detroit prices jumped 12 cents, AAA said. WXYZ
